Into the Virtual World: Virtual Reality Explained
Virtual reality (VR) refers to a three-dimensional, computer-generated environment that can recreate any object or event we can think of. It is a rapidly expanding realm of technology that surpasses simple entertainment and now serves in training, medicine, industry, the military, and many other fields you wouldn't expect. To put it briefly, VR is the virtual reincarnation of reality, offering users a fully immersive experience by involving all their senses within 3D digital worlds.
Cybersecurity in the Digital Age: A Growing Concern
With the internet deeply rooted in our daily lives, cybersecurity threats pose a persistent concern. From malware and phishing scams to sophisticated attacks such as Advanced Persistent Threats (APTs), malicious actors are evolving their strategies at an alarming pace. APT attacks demand resourcefulness and long-term planning to target specific organizations, often aiming to steal sensitive data or disrupt operations. These complex attacks highlight the need for proactive and comprehensive cybersecurity measures.
Common cyber threats include:- Malware attacks (such as viruses, ransomware, and worms that infect systems)- Identity theft (involving the theft of personal information leading to financial and reputational damage)- Denial-of-Service (DoS) attacks (overloading a network to make services unavailable)- Phishing scams (deceptive messages designed to trick users into sharing confidential data)
VR to the Rescue: Virtual Reality for Training, Threat Management, and Awareness
Education and training are the key components to fighting back against cyber threats. Embracing virtual reality offers a superior learning experience for users. Through VR, cybersecurity principles can be conveyed to trainees in a more accessible and memorable way. VR provides an immersive, lifelike environment for users to explore potential cyber threats and gain a deeper understanding of the consequences of data insecurity.
Virtual reality can simulate realistic cybersecurity situations for employees to practice identifying potential threats, developing quick problem-solving skills, and understanding the emotions involved in a cyberattack. This practical exposure leads to a richer learning experience and enhances an individual's overall cybersecurity awareness.
